Hello community, here is the log from the commit of package perl-Glib checked in at Fri Feb 16 07:07:18 CET 2007. -------- --- perl-Glib/perl-Glib.changes 2006-12-12 13:54:17.000000000 +0100 +++ /mounts/work_src_done/STABLE/perl-Glib/perl-Glib.changes 2007-02-15 11:20:14.000000000 +0100 @@ -1,0 +2,9 @@ +Wed Feb 14 15:08:25 CET 2007 - anicka@suse.cz + +- update to 1.143 + * Makefile.PL: Check that glib >= 2.12.0, not 2.11.0, before + including GBookmarkFile.xs. + * Glib.xs: Call g_threads_init before g_type_init. Required (and + probably enforced in the near future) by recent glib versions. + +------------------------------------------------------------------- Old: ---- Glib-1.142.tar.bz2 New: ---- Glib-1.143.tar.bz2 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 perl-Glib.spec ++++++ --- /var/tmp/diff_new_pack.z32126/_old 2007-02-16 07:05:45.000000000 +0100 +++ /var/tmp/diff_new_pack.z32126/_new 2007-02-16 07:05:45.000000000 +0100 @@ -1,7 +1,7 @@ # -# spec file for package perl-Glib (Version 1.142) +# spec file for package perl-Glib (Version 1.143) # -# Copyright (c) 2006 SUSE LINUX Products GmbH, Nuernberg, Germany. +# Copyright (c) 2007 SUSE LINUX Products GmbH, Nuernberg, Germany. # This file and all modifications and additions to the pristine # package are under the same license as the package itself. # @@ -12,7 +12,7 @@ Name: perl-Glib BuildRequires: glib2-devel perl-ExtUtils-Depends perl-ExtUtils-PkgConfig -Version: 1.142 +Version: 1.143 Release: 1 Requires: perl = %{perl_version} Autoreqprov: on @@ -69,6 +69,12 @@ /var/adm/perl-modules/%{name} %changelog -n perl-Glib +* Wed Feb 14 2007 - anicka@suse.cz +- update to 1.143 + * Makefile.PL: Check that glib >= 2.12.0, not 2.11.0, before + including GBookmarkFile.xs. + * Glib.xs: Call g_threads_init before g_type_init. Required (and + probably enforced in the near future) by recent glib versions. * Tue Dec 12 2006 - anicka@suse.cz - update to 1.142 * bugfixes, test fixes ++++++ Glib-1.142.tar.bz2 -> Glib-1.143.tar.bz2 ++++++ diff -urN --exclude=CVS --exclude=.cvsignore --exclude=.svn --exclude=.svnignore old/Glib-1.142/ChangeLog new/Glib-1.143/ChangeLog --- old/Glib-1.142/ChangeLog 2006-12-04 20:46:46.000000000 +0100 +++ new/Glib-1.143/ChangeLog 2007-02-11 15:19:57.000000000 +0100 @@ -1,3 +1,21 @@ +2007-02-11 kaffeetisch + + * Glib.pm, NEWS, README, copyright.pod: Stable release 1.143. + +2007-01-21 kaffeetisch + + Merge from HEAD: + + * Makefile.PL: Check that glib >= 2.12.0, not 2.11.0, before + including GBookmarkFile.xs. + +2006-12-30 kaffeetisch + + Merge from HEAD: + + * Glib.xs: Call g_threads_init before g_type_init. Required (and + probably enforced in the near future) by recent glib versions. + 2006-12-04 kaffeetisch * Glib.pm, NEWS, README: Stable release 1.142. diff -urN --exclude=CVS --exclude=.cvsignore --exclude=.svn --exclude=.svnignore old/Glib-1.142/copyright.pod new/Glib-1.143/copyright.pod --- old/Glib-1.142/copyright.pod 2006-10-17 21:56:32.000000000 +0200 +++ new/Glib-1.143/copyright.pod 2007-01-21 16:37:09.000000000 +0100 @@ -1,3 +1,3 @@ -Copyright (C) 2003-2006 by the gtk2-perl team. +Copyright (C) 2003-2007 by the gtk2-perl team. This software is licensed under the LGPL. See L<Glib> for a full notice. diff -urN --exclude=CVS --exclude=.cvsignore --exclude=.svn --exclude=.svnignore old/Glib-1.142/Glib.pm new/Glib-1.143/Glib.pm --- old/Glib-1.142/Glib.pm 2006-12-04 20:46:56.000000000 +0100 +++ new/Glib-1.143/Glib.pm 2007-02-11 15:20:17.000000000 +0100 @@ -15,7 +15,7 @@ # along with this library; if not, write to the Free Software Foundation, Inc., # 59 Temple Place - Suite 330, Boston, MA 02111-1307 USA. # -# $Header: /cvsroot/gtk2-perl/gtk2-perl-xs/Glib/Glib.pm,v 1.107.2.2 2006/12/04 19:46:56 kaffeetisch Exp $ +# $Header: /cvsroot/gtk2-perl/gtk2-perl-xs/Glib/Glib.pm,v 1.107.2.3 2007/02/11 14:20:17 kaffeetisch Exp $ # package Glib; @@ -63,7 +63,7 @@ our @EXPORT_OK = map { @$_ } values %EXPORT_TAGS; $EXPORT_TAGS{all} = \@EXPORT_OK; -our $VERSION = '1.142'; +our $VERSION = '1.143'; sub dl_load_flags { $^O eq 'darwin' ? 0x00 : 0x01 } @@ -611,7 +611,7 @@ =head1 COPYRIGHT AND LICENSE -Copyright 2003-2006 by muppet and the gtk2-perl team +Copyright 2003-2007 by muppet and the gtk2-perl team This library is free software; you can redistribute it and/or modify it under the terms of the Lesser General Public License (LGPL). For diff -urN --exclude=CVS --exclude=.cvsignore --exclude=.svn --exclude=.svnignore old/Glib-1.142/Glib.xs new/Glib-1.143/Glib.xs --- old/Glib-1.142/Glib.xs 2006-10-17 21:57:10.000000000 +0200 +++ new/Glib-1.143/Glib.xs 2006-12-30 16:37:37.000000000 +0100 @@ -16,7 +16,7 @@ * along with this library; if not, write to the Free Software Foundation, * Inc., 59 Temple Place - Suite 330, Boston, MA 02111-1307 USA. * - * $Header: /cvsroot/gtk2-perl/gtk2-perl-xs/Glib/Glib.xs,v 1.47 2006/08/07 18:17:19 kaffeetisch Exp $ + * $Header: /cvsroot/gtk2-perl/gtk2-perl-xs/Glib/Glib.xs,v 1.47.2.1 2006/12/30 15:37:37 kaffeetisch Exp $ */ =head2 Miscellaneous @@ -330,12 +330,12 @@ MODULE = Glib PACKAGE = Glib PREFIX = g_ BOOT: - g_type_init (); #if defined(G_THREADS_ENABLED) && !defined(GPERL_DISABLE_THREADSAFE) /*warn ("calling g_thread_init (NULL)");*/ if (!g_thread_supported ()) g_thread_init (NULL); #endif + g_type_init (); _gperl_set_master_interp (PERL_GET_INTERP); /* boot all in one go. other modules may not want to do it this * way, if they prefer instead to perform demand loading. */ diff -urN --exclude=CVS --exclude=.cvsignore --exclude=.svn --exclude=.svnignore old/Glib-1.142/Makefile.PL new/Glib-1.143/Makefile.PL --- old/Glib-1.142/Makefile.PL 2006-10-17 21:56:32.000000000 +0200 +++ new/Glib-1.143/Makefile.PL 2007-01-21 16:36:36.000000000 +0100 @@ -1,5 +1,5 @@ # -# $Header: /cvsroot/gtk2-perl/gtk2-perl-xs/Glib/Makefile.PL,v 1.63 2006/09/04 18:04:37 kaffeetisch Exp $ +# $Header: /cvsroot/gtk2-perl/gtk2-perl-xs/Glib/Makefile.PL,v 1.63.2.1 2007/01/21 15:36:36 kaffeetisch Exp $ # use 5.008; @@ -63,7 +63,7 @@ push @xs_files, 'GKeyFile.xs'; } -if (ExtUtils::PkgConfig->atleast_version ('glib-2.0', '2.11.0')) { +if (ExtUtils::PkgConfig->atleast_version ('glib-2.0', '2.12.0')) { push @xs_files, 'GBookmarkFile.xs'; } diff -urN --exclude=CVS --exclude=.cvsignore --exclude=.svn --exclude=.svnignore old/Glib-1.142/META.yml new/Glib-1.143/META.yml --- old/Glib-1.142/META.yml 2006-12-04 20:47:41.000000000 +0100 +++ new/Glib-1.143/META.yml 2007-02-11 15:20:51.000000000 +0100 @@ -1,6 +1,6 @@ --- #YAML:1.0 name: Glib -version: 1.142 +version: 1.143 abstract: Perl wrappers for the GLib utility and Object libraries license: ~ generated_by: ExtUtils::MakeMaker version 6.31 diff -urN --exclude=CVS --exclude=.cvsignore --exclude=.svn --exclude=.svnignore old/Glib-1.142/NEWS new/Glib-1.143/NEWS --- old/Glib-1.142/NEWS 2006-12-04 20:46:17.000000000 +0100 +++ new/Glib-1.143/NEWS 2007-02-11 15:19:25.000000000 +0100 @@ -1,3 +1,8 @@ +Overview of changes in Glib 1.143 +================================= + +* Call g_threads_init before g_type_init. [Torsten] + Overview of changes in Glib 1.142 ================================= diff -urN --exclude=CVS --exclude=.cvsignore --exclude=.svn --exclude=.svnignore old/Glib-1.142/README new/Glib-1.143/README --- old/Glib-1.142/README 2006-12-04 20:46:56.000000000 +0100 +++ new/Glib-1.143/README 2007-02-11 15:20:18.000000000 +0100 @@ -1,4 +1,4 @@ -Glib version 1.142 +Glib version 1.143 ================== This module provides perl access to Glib and GLib's GObject libraries. @@ -85,7 +85,7 @@ COPYRIGHT AND LICENSE --------------------- -Copyright (C) 2003-2006 by the gtk2-perl team (see the file AUTHORS for the +Copyright (C) 2003-2007 by the gtk2-perl team (see the file AUTHORS for the full list) This library is free software; you can redistribute it and/or modify it under @@ -102,4 +102,4 @@ with this library; if not, write to the Free Software Foundation, Inc., 59 Temple Place - Suite 330, Boston, MA 02111-1307 USA. -# $Id: README,v 1.70.2.2 2006/12/04 19:46:56 kaffeetisch Exp $ +# $Id: README,v 1.70.2.3 2007/02/11 14:20:18 kaffeetisch Exp $ 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Remember to have fun... --------------------------------------------------------------------- To unsubscribe, e-mail: opensuse-commit+unsubscribe@opensuse.org For additional commands, e-mail: opensuse-commit+help@opensuse.org